Aeva Technologies reported a Q1 2026 net loss of $0.41 per share, exceeding the consensus estimate of -$0.4437 by 7.6%. The company did not report any material revenue during the quarter. Despite the earnings beat, shares fell approximately 12.5% in after-market trading, likely reflecting ongoing investor concerns about revenue and commercialization timelines.

Aeva’s Q1 results highlight continued cost discipline and operational progress. The narrower-than-expected loss was driven by controlled spending on research and development, as well as general administrative expenses, as the company continues to invest in its frequency-modulated continuous wave (FMCW) lidar technology. While no significant revenue was recognized this quarter, Aeva has been advancing key partnerships across automotive original equipment manufacturers (OEMs) and industrial automation. The company’s focus remains on preparing its sensor platform for volume production and demonstrating performance milestones with potential customers. Gross margin could not be reported due to the lack of revenue, but management may highlight progress in reducing per-unit cost through design optimization and supply chain efficiency. The quarter’s cash burn rate appears to be in line with previous guidance, supporting a runway that may extend through key production launches. These factors suggest that Aeva is methodically working toward its next phase of commercial deployment, even as top-line revenue remains absent.

Aeva’s management has previously outlined expectations for revenue generation tied to design wins in the automotive and industrial sectors. In Q1, the company may have reiterated ongoing discussions with several automotive OEMs regarding production programs expected to commence in the 2026-2027 timeframe. However, the company did not provide formal quantitative guidance for the upcoming quarter, which is typical for pre-revenue technology firms. Strategic priorities likely center on securing additional design wins, especially in the automotive market where FMCW lidar offers advantages in range and immunity to interference. Risk factors include the pace of adoption of autonomous driving technology, competition from other lidar architectures (e.g., time-of-flight), and the need for additional capital raises if commercialization is delayed. Aeva also may be exploring applications beyond automotive, such as heavy machinery and logistic robots, to diversify its revenue base. Investors should watch for any announcements regarding production timeline updates or new collaborations, as these would be key catalysts for the stock.

The stock’s decline of 12.5% following the earnings release suggests that the EPS beat alone was insufficient to offset lingering concerns about revenue visibility and the path to profitability. Some analysts may view the narrower loss as a positive sign of cost management, but they might temper enthusiasm given the lack of top-line progress. The absence of revenue guidance could weigh on near-term sentiment, as the market seeks concrete milestones toward commercial sales. Key factors to monitor in coming quarters include the timing of any confirmed production award from an automotive OEM, updates on Aeva’s partnership with major industrial players, and cash balance levels. Additionally, the company’s ability to secure strategic investments or non-dilutive funding could shape its financial trajectory. Overall, Aeva remains a high-risk, high-reward investment in the lidar space, with its outcome highly dependent on execution in a competitive market.
